>> Two of my machines today started giving me core dumps while doing name 
>> resolution from command line
>>
>> host, nslookup, dig all produce core dump
>> Seems to be a library issue, but is there a clue what's the reason for this?
>>
>> ping www.google.com
>> works, so it has to do with the userland binaries.
>>
>> G
>>
>> # host www.google.com
>> host[13060]: pinsyscalls addr d3fd87b4028 code 253, pinoff 0xffffffff (pin 
>> 330 d4000228000-d400023666d e66d) (libcpin 0 0-0 0) error 78
>> Abort (core dumped)
>>
>> # nslookup www.google.com
>> nslookup[21673]: pinsyscalls addr 170ca7e62028 code 253, pinoff 0xffffffff 
>> (pin 330 170ce31a4000-170ce31b266d e66d) (libcpin 0 0-0 0) error 78
>> Abort (core dumped)
>>
>> # gdb /usr/sbin/host /tmp/host.core
>              ^^^^
>
> remove your years-old binaries from /usr/sbin so the current ones in
> /usr/bin will be used.

done :)

probably missed an upgrade note at some stage. (times where Feb 4 2020)
